News reports that the Adamawa State Police Command has arrested female suspects for alleged kidnaping and selling of a twelve-year-old boy named Friday Okonkwo.
The suspects that goes by the name Blessing Okonkwo, a 24years old, and Efunaya Nabufe,a 35 years old , who live in Mubi North local government area of the state have allegedly confessed to the crime while being interrogated by the police public relations officer, SP Suleiman Nguroje.
Hauwa okonkwo the mother of Friday who lives in Askira uba Local Government Area of Borneo State express her displeae, of how her own daughter could sell her sibling to a stranger.
In her report, my daughter came home last year, to take her kid brother to future his study, since there was no standard school in the village.
“I didn’t hear from my son ever since his sister took him to the city, because anytime I call to hear from him, she gives me excuses for a whole year now. I didn’t raise alarm, since I know my daughter can do no harm to her brother.
“As God will have it, she came home with her finance to know her father who stays in Adamawa state, but he refused to give his blessing to their union, until he sees his son whom she took a year ago. She lied to him that he is dead but it was not convicing enough to him. So, he consulted what he believes in that is” Oracle ” to give him answer and he was told that is child was still alive. He then threatened her and she opened up and told him the truth; that he was living with a woman in Enugu
When her father informed me, I reported the matter to the police who swiftly arrested her and her accomplice, the child trafficker Efunaya Nabufe.
“The police spokesperson said, “On July 2, 2024, one Hauwa Lawan, a resident of Rimirgo in the Askira Uba Local Government Area of Borno State, reported to the Adamawa State Police Command that her 12years old son, Friday Okonkwo was stolen.
